    Hello friends, i want to share internet from my pc (which has wifi but is connected to the adsl modem by cable) and my notebook. Both are running windows 7. when i create an adhoc connection from my pc, my laptop sometimes connects and sometimes takes too long to connect or sometimes connects but does not have any connection to the internet.

    Basically the pc has both ethernet and wifi. It is connected to internet using the ethernet cable and i want to share the internet using wifi but adhoc does not work at times.

    Is there a software which will allow me to share my internet from my pc to my notebook? Thanks.

    Are you using one as a sort of wifi hotspot for the other?

    Using a process like this Turn Your Windows 7 PC Into a Wireless Hotspot would work, though I guessing that's what you mean when you say you're using adhoc networks.

    In terms of particular software that do it, for pc to pc I'm sure there is software out there but I haven't needed to do anything more than the process linked above.

    Thanks mate, I was doing Ad-Hoc. I have found out about a software called connectify. It's pretty cool. I can share my internet with the click of a button. It also allows my windows phone 7 to connect (ad-hoc does not allow this). Overall i'm happy. :)
